    Amber Technology DRR-103 and DRR-2T tuners

    18 January 2011 | Audio, Latest products
    Amber Technology has announced the introduction of the DRR-103 Component style DAB+/FM (RDS) Tuner and the DRR-2T 1RU Dual Tuner DAB+/FM (RDS) Tuner. Both units are proudly designed and engineered in Australia.

    The DRR-103 DAB+/FM (RDS) Tuner is presented in a high quality brushed black anodised (430mm wide) finish and is suitable for connection to new or existing audio systems via its analogue or digital (coaxial and SPDIF) outputs. The DRR-103 features a Live Pause function that allows the user to pause and rewind live radio for up to four hours. A generous 20 user assignable presets are available for both DAB+ and FM bands each. Power consumption for the DRR-103 is less than 1.5 watts in full operation mode and is less than 0.6 watts in standby.

    The DRR-2T DAB+/FM(RDS) Tuner is finished in a high quality black anodised finish and is intended for standard 19” 1RU mount installation. The DRR-2T DAB+/FM(RDS) unit is configured with Dual Tuners, Analogue or digital (coaxial and SPDIF ) outputs for each tuner. A generous 30 user assignable presets are available for both DAB+ and FM bands. Control of the DRR-2T is via its RS-232 input and can be readily integrated into any professional or custom installation. Power consumption for the DRR-2T is 2.5 watts in full operation mode and is less than 0.7 watts in standby.

    Digital radio (DAB+) is a new to Australia and offers an exceptionally high sound and signal quality, with enhanced features that don’t currently existing on the analogue bands such as:-

    • Clearer sound and improved reception.
    • Additional features on advanced digital radio models such as the DRR-103 include the ability to pause and rewind live radio.
    • up to 18 digital only stations with different music genres and existing stations you know and love
    • Tune by station name, not frequency
    • Artist and song information scrolls along the display which can also display, weather and news updates etc.
